[問題] 請教GPIO和Schmitt trigger

看板Electronics作者 (小菊花)時間10年前 (2013/12/10 20:17), 編輯推噓0(005)
留言5則, 2人參與, 最新討論串1/1
想請問的是,現在我有一個應用,就是偵測line in訊號是否存在, 也就是說本來line in是使用機械式的偵測,並將input訊號接到GPIO上, 現在將它改為輸入訊號的有無來判斷line in狀態,切換audio routing。 可是我量測到輸入的訊號在那亂飄,不是方波,這對我軟體的判斷有相當的困擾, 因為這是GPIO的輸入訊號,後來打聽到有種叫Schmitt trigger的線路, 可以修正,礙於不是本科系相關的人,硬體的人又說他設計沒問題, 是不是真的有這樣的設計?是否要加上上述的Schmitt trigger線路? 要如何下關鍵字搜尋? 在此先謝過~~ -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 211.72.167.20

12/11 07:35, , 1F
GPIO通常會做Schmitt trigger input,翻一下data看是不是
12/11 07:35, 1F

12/11 07:35, , 2F
切到CMOS input去了
12/11 07:35, 2F

12/11 07:36, , 3F
如果是碰到spike的話 就用delay count去判斷吧..
12/11 07:36, 3F

12/11 10:42, , 4F
是指外部線路有做Schmitt trigger還是IC內部有做?很抱歉
12/11 10:42, 4F

12/11 10:43, , 5F
這方面真的完全沒概念。
12/11 10:43, 5F
文章代碼(AID): #1IfmPPyA (Electronics)